Title :
An Ontology Based Approach to Data Representation and Information Search in Smart Tourist Guide System

Abstract :
Tourism is travel for leisure and recreational purposes. However, travelers suffer from information overload when they use the Internet to look for information about potential destinations, events and related services. Providing the relevant information to tourists with different personal interests is still a challenging task for tourist guide information systems. This paper presents an ontology based approach for developing STAAR (Semantic Tourist information Access and Recommending), a system that addresses this problem. STAAR help tourist search information by providing a various semantic search feature in a mobile phone application. In addition, we propose an algorithm for recommending travel route relevant to both criterions: itinerary length and user interest.
